Let's explore some critical aspects of online safety and how to protect yourself from the various threats that exist on the Internet. First, be vigilant about identifying and avoiding phishing scams. Phishing attacks try to deceive you into sharing personal data, such as passwords or financial information, by posing as trustworthy businesses or individuals. Always scrutinize emails, messages, and website URLs for anything unusual. Never click on suspicious links, and avoid providing personal information unless you are certain of the source's legitimacy.

Secondly, be cautious about the information you share online. Be mindful about revealing personal data, especially on social media platforms or public forums. Remember that once information is shared online, it can be very difficult to completely delete it. Set up your privacy settings on social media and other platforms to control who can see your posts and information.

Third, protect your accounts with strong, unique passwords. Make it a practice to use complex passwords that are difficult to guess, and use a unique password for each account. Consider using a password manager to safely store and manage your passwords. Always enable multi-factor authentication (MFA) on your accounts whenever possible, as this provides an extra layer of security by requiring a secondary form of verification, such as a code sent to your phone.

Fourth, be careful when downloading files and software. Always download files and software from reliable sources, and scan them for viruses and malware before installing. Avoid clicking on suspicious links or opening attachments from unknown senders, as these can contain malicious software that can compromise your device and steal your data.

Fifth, keep your software updated. Regularly update your operating system, web browsers, and other software to patch security vulnerabilities. Software developers frequently release updates that include important security fixes, so make sure to install them as soon as they become available.

Sixth, learn how to spot and report scam websites. Many scam websites attempt to steal your personal data or trick you into paying for fraudulent services. Look for warning signs such as poor grammar, suspicious URLs, and requests for personal information. If you suspect a website is a scam, report it to the relevant authorities and avoid providing any personal information.

Seventh, educate yourself on the latest online threats. Cybercriminals are constantly devising new methods of attack, so stay informed about the latest online threats and scams. Visit reputable websites, read security blogs, and follow cybersecurity experts to stay up-to-date on the latest trends in online security. Always be skeptical and critical of the information you encounter online.

Eighth, use a virtual private network (VPN). A VPN encrypts your internet traffic and masks your IP address, protecting your online privacy and security, especially when using public Wi-Fi networks. When connecting to a public Wi-Fi network, always use a VPN to encrypt your data and prevent others from snooping on your online activities.

Ninth, use antivirus software. Install reputable antivirus software on all of your devices to protect against malware and viruses. Antivirus software can detect and remove malicious software, and it can also provide real-time protection against online threats.

Tenth, be careful when using public Wi-Fi. Avoid conducting sensitive transactions, such as online banking or entering personal information, while connected to public Wi-Fi. If you must use public Wi-Fi, use a VPN to encrypt your data and protect your privacy.

If you have been a victim of an online scam, it is very important to act immediately. File a police report and notify the relevant authorities immediately. Collect all relevant information, such as emails, messages, and payment records, to support your claim. If your financial information has been compromised, contact your bank or credit card company immediately to block your accounts and report any fraudulent activity. Change all of your passwords and activate two-factor authentication on all of your accounts to protect your data.
